It’s been a big 24 hours around the NHL as it sounds more and more like the Arizona Coyotes are going to be relocating to Salt Lake City, Utah. Frank has been all over this news, breaking the news yesterday. He and Jason kicked off the podcast by talking about how it got to this point between the league and the Coyotes and also what the next steps could potentially be in this process.


Potential Utah Owner Ryan Smith has a home ready for the team to potentially play in. It’s not a perfect fit though and Frank outlined why the league isn’t worried about the arena situation in Salt Lake City.


One angle of this involves Coyotes Owner Alex Meruelo potentially winning the upcoming land auction and getting his new arena project going. In that case, there is a chance that the league still one day grant him an expansion franchise. Frank and Jason talked about just how far off expansion could potentially be.


After going through the relocation news, the guys jumped back into what’s been going down on the ice as of late. The Eastern Conference playoff picture is about as clear as mud with the Penguins, Islanders, Red Wings, and Capitals all still alive and in the mix. They debated if anyone could jump ahead this weekend.


They also looked at Auston Matthews’ chase for 70-goals and shot down any ideas of him magically becoming a Hart Trophy favourite if he hits the milestone.
